Women's Prison Project of Tulane Law Clinic

Law student clinic providing legal representation to survivors of intimate partner violence, sexual assault, and trafficking - with a particular focus on survivors serving life or long sentences, and those charged or imprisoned after killing an abuser in self-defense of for having committed crimes under an abuser's coercion or duress. Write for application. Expect delays during the summer. Serves survivors in Louisiana only, but will consult nationwide with defense attorneys.

Asheville Prison Books

Sends free reading material to folks incarcerated in North Carolina and South Carolina, including county jails, detention centers, state prisons, and federal facilities.  They do not have a catalogue, but try to match requests to books as best they can. Serves people in North Carolina and South Carolina only.

The Paperback Shop


Small used bookstore established 1971, now 30 years specializing in mailing books to prisons. What we can send you depends upon the rules of your facility: new & used books, hardcover & paperback, and magazine subscriptions.  There is no catalog to limit your selection.   SEND a Self-Addressed Stamped Envelope for our information and order form. Include $10 (refundable deposit) for up to 5 quotes.  AKA IMailToPrison.Com for orders from family and friends. Nationwide service, but depends on state regulations for receiving books in your state. Level

Level is an independent, nonprofit correspondence prison education program serving people in over 1,000 county, state, federal, and military jails and prisons in all 50 states. Topics include entrepreneurship, financial literacy, computer science, internet technology, food safety, meditation and art. We charge a one-time $25 fee for printing and shipping all our materials. People who complete our modules earn certificates and their supporters on the outside receive updates about their progress. Illinois Innocence Project

Reviews cases where the applicant claims to be actually innocent of the crime(s) for which he or she is convicted. Must be substantial new evidence to support a claim of innocence, such as DNA evidence. Must have at least 8 years left on your sentence and not already represented. Cannot take on all applicants. Expect delays, especially during summer. Serves Illinois only.

National Hepatitis Corrections Network

The NHCN serves as a hub of resources and information about hepatitis C in prisons and jails, including publishing resources about Hep C treatment in prison and producing educational materials for incarcerated people about hepatitis. The NHCN is a program of the Hepatitis Education Project (HEP), a nonprofit organization based in Seattle, WA. Serves people nationally.

Hope Prison Ministry South Dakota

Hope Prison Ministry assists men and women leaving prisons in South Dakota with clothing, housing, transportation, and food to support them in making a new start and re-establishing themselves in society. Offers fellowship and friendship beyond the walls. Serves South Dakota only.
